Windows 10以其流畅的操作体验和丰富的功能广受欢迎,但其中一个令许多用户感到困扰的就是系统的自动更新功能。自动更新虽然是为了保证系统安全和性能,但在某些情况下,例如网络速度较慢或对某些应用程序的兼容性要求较高时,自动更新可能会影响到用户的正常使用。因此,关闭Windows 10的自动更新功能成为了不少用户的需求。在本文中,我们将详细介绍如何彻底关闭Windows 10的自动更新,并提供相应的脚本帮助用户实现这一目标。
为什么要关闭自动更新?
首先,自动更新会占用用户的网络带宽,尤其是在宽带有限的情况下,更新下载可能导致其他网络活动受到影响。其次,有时微软的更新可能会带来兼容性问题,影响正常的应用程序运行。例如,某些游戏或软件在更新后可能会出现错误,导致用户体验变差。此外,系统更新的重启请求往往会在用户最不希望的时候打断工作。因此,许多人希望能够手动控制更新的时间和内容。
关闭Windows 10自动更新的方法
关闭Windows 10自动更新的方法有多种,以下是几种常用的方法:
1. 使用服务管理器关闭更新服务
这是一种较为直接的方法,步骤如下:
1. 按下“Win + R”组合键,打开运行窗口。
2. 输入“services.msc”,然后按“Enter”键。
3. 在服务列表中找到“Windows Update”。
4. 右键单击“Windows Update”,选择“停止”。
5. 之后,右键再次单击“Windows Update”,选择“属性”。
6. 在启动类型中选择“禁用”,最后点击“确定”。
2. 组策略编辑器(仅限专业版和企业版)
如果你使用的是Windows 10专业版或企业版,可以通过组策略编辑器来禁用自动更新:
1. 按下“Win + R”组合键,输入“gpedit.msc”,然后按“Enter”键。
2. 找到路径:计算机配置 -> 管理模板 -> Windows组件 -> Windows更新。
3. 双击“配置自动更新”,选择“已禁用”,然后点击“确定”。
3. 使用注册表编辑器
对于高级用户,可以通过修改注册表来关闭自动更新。需谨慎操作,备份注册表。
1. 按下“Win + R”组合键,输入“regedit”,然后按“Enter”键进入注册表编辑器。
2. 找到路径:H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Microsoft\Windows。
3. 右键单击“Windows”,选择新建 -> 项,命名为“WindowsUpdate”。
4. 在“WindowsUpdate”下新建一个项,命名为“AU”。
5. 在“AU”中右键单击,选择新建 -> DWORD(32位),命名为“NoAutoUpdate”,并将其值设置为1。
4. 使用脚本关闭自动更新
对于不熟悉操作系统设置的用户,可以使用脚本来轻松关闭Windows 10的自动更新。下面是一个简单的脚本:
powershell # 关闭Windows Update服务 Stop-Service -Name wuauserv -Force Set-Service -Name wuauserv -StartupType Disabled # 关闭自动更新 New-Item -Path HKLM:\SOFTWARE\Policies\Microsoft\Windows -Name WindowsUpdate -Force New-Item -Path HKLM:\SOFTWARE\Policies\Microsoft\Windows\WindowsUpdate -Name AU -Force New-ItemProperty -Path HKLM:\SOFTWARE\Policies\Microsoft\Windows\WindowsUpdate\AU -Name NoAutoUpdate -Value 1 -PropertyType DWord -Force ``将上面的代码保存为“DisableWindowsUpdate.ps1”文件,并以管理员身份运行即可。
通过上述方法,用户可以根据自己的需求选择合适的方式来关闭Windows 10的自动更新。在关闭自动更新后,要注意定期手动检查更新,保持系统安全和稳定。此外,建议在更新或安装新软件之前,先备份重要数据,以防止意外情况的发生。
关闭Windows 10的自动更新并不是不更新,而是让用户能够在合适的时间和环境下进行管理,最大程度地提高使用体验。